Understanding Your Audience

Who are you talking to? Knowing your audience is crucial. Identify their interests, preferences, and challenges. For instance, if your target audience is young professionals, your story could revolve around styling chic office wear.

Utilize polls and questions on your stories to gather insights. This feedback can guide your creative direction, ensuring you hit the mark.

Crafting Relatable Characters

Characters breathe life into stories. Whether it’s yourself or a model, embody someone relatable. The viewers should see a reflection of themselves in your narrative.

Think about how you can present challenges and triumphs, like overcoming wardrobe malfunctions or nailing a first date look. Creating characters that your audience can relate to fosters connection.

Creating a Compelling Plot

Every great story has a beginning, middle, and end. Start with a hook that grabs attention. For example, open with a question like, 'Ever wonder how to style a basic tee?' From there, explore various ways to elevate that tee from casual to chic.

Build tension by presenting challenges. Perhaps include a time constraint or a specific event. Finally, resolve these issues with actionable fashion tips, showing viewers how to navigate similar situations.

Utilizing Visual and Audio Elements

Visuals are your best friend in fashion storytelling. Use dynamic transitions and eye-catching edits. For example, in a TikTok video, you might flip the camera to reveal a new outfit, creating surprise.

Complement your visuals with a soundtrack that embodies the mood of your message. An upbeat track can enhance the excitement of a new collection reveal, while softer melodies might suit a thoughtful, introspective piece.

Platform-Specific Strategies

Instagram Reels

On Instagram, aesthetics matter. Create a cohesive look with color grading and filters that reflect your brand's identity. Try to keep your reels under 30 seconds to maintain attention.

TikTok

TikTok thrives on authenticity and trends. Participate in challenges or create your own using your unique spin on fashion. For example, a 'Get Ready With Me' series can connect you with your audience in an entertaining way.

YouTube Shorts

For YouTube Shorts, aim for storytelling that educates. Quick hacks or styling tutorials work well. Engage with your audience by asking questions like, 'Which style are you most excited to try?' This interaction drives comments and boosts visibility.

Example of Effective Creative Storytelling

Consider the TikTok account @kaitlyncherm, known for her storytelling prowess. In one video, she transformed a vintage dress into three modern looks. The narrative arc—finding the dress, the challenge of styling, and the reveal—captivated viewers, resulting in high engagement.

Why did it work? Kaitlyn's authenticity and relatability shone through, allowing her personality to guide the narrative while offering practical fashion advice.
